Despatch Supervisor
The Job
Ensuring the smooth running of the despatch function by supervising and assisting the collection and despatch of products according to the despatch schedule whilst ensuring H&S and quality procedures are adhered to. Supervising and develop a multi skilled, multi-disciplined team.
Main Duties:
• To ensure schedules and deadlines are adhered to
• Communicate and implement change
• H&S compliance in accordance with Company policies
• Manage inventory accuracy through monitoring of daily warehouse activities, cycle counts, stocktakes and audits to verify results and investigate discrepancies
• Ensure that orders are picked and collated accurately for onward distribution through the supply chain ensuring all documentation is completed accurately
• Control of all pallets and other consumables as required
• Provide leadership by establishing clear expectations and demonstrating high standards of work practices and safety conscious behaviour
• Establish, maintain and promote high standards of customer service
• Supervision of all staff under direct control
• Administration duties as required to ensure daily KPI performance is achieved
• All resources are utilised efficiently
• Stand in for the Manager as and when required
• Plan and coordinate labour as required
• Coordinate deliveries with carriers to ensure KPI’s are achieved
• Train and monitor staff in standard operating procedures and safe working practices
• Continuously monitor performance and activities of the warehouse through the use of KPI’s with a primary focus on cost control
• Involvement in the risk assessment process to reduce the risk to H&S in your area
• Ensure that all personnel pursue safe working practices
Experience/Qualifications Required
• A working knowledge of GMP and HACCP
• Level 3 food hygiene
• Motivator
• Flexible approach to working
• An ability to problem solve
• Effective communicator, approachable and diligent
• Interpersonal skills – building relationships, sensitivity
• Expertise – knowledgeable, experienced, up to date
• FLT licences – Reach and Counterbalance
• Ability to work under pressure and prioritise workloads
• Able to work flexible hours
• Reliability and good timekeeping
• Ability to communicate at all levels of business
